I'm still finishing up the mounting. I bought these rails
http://www.iboats.com/Deck-Mount-7005-D-72-length-Westland/dm/*******.193869343--**********.252575803--view_id.117997
from iboats, so that I can mount the bimini and solid rear brace to the same rails, so that I can adjust the position fore and aft a foot or so each way, and so that I can fold the bimini and slide it back to rest on the stern when I'm trailering. I haven't finished the mounting yet, just a temporary mounting with double stick tape. I intend to screw through the slide track and through the topside mounting surface, and into a plywood mounting block inside the hull. It is also OK, just not quite as secure, to screw directly to the mounting surface of the hull. I wouldn't use epoxy or 5200 to seal those screws, at most use 3M 4200, or Boatlife Boatcaulk on the screws, so that if you want to remove them at some time, you will be able to without drilling them out.
